Here's the story...

I do the vampire thing to go to the Soulcairn, then get cured afterwards...I then wander around with Serana in tow doing various quests and just enjoying things.

Halfway through one of the DG mainquests, I get a message saying "You get a strange thirst when the sun goes down..."

Mmmm...check 'active effects', and sure enough, whateveritisis vampiris....

Now, the only person I've been around for any length of time is Serana...no one else. The only npc I know of which is a vamp, is Serana, and I'm the sort of dude that casts detect dead around people so I can sort out who's who in the zoo.

Dear sweet little Serana seems to have some extracurricular nightly activities, apparently....I'll be checking my pockets and inventory next.

She`s done it to me a couple of times now, it`s the health drain spell she uses. If you walk into it by mistake or she hits you with it you still have a chance of contracting vampirism just like when the hostile NPC vampires hits you with it, only advice I can give is to carry a butt load of cure disease potions on your person at all times or ditch Serana ( which by the way is next to impossible to do through the entire quest line, she only refuses to leave and will follow you around anyway. )
